Dinosaur: Pycnonemosaurus nevesi

Length*: | 8.9 m | 29.2 ft |
Weight*: | 3.2 t | 7,055 lb |
*The largest known specimen
Period
Epoch: Late Cretaceous
Stage: Turonian-Santonian
Years: 93.9–83.6 Ma
Details
Status: valid
Author: Kellner & Campos
Year: 2002
Distribution
Area: South America
Country: Brazil
Region: Mato Grosso
Formation: Adamantina
Locations
Sources
Material: Teeth, ribs, caudal vertebrae, incomplete pubis, incomplete tibia and distal fibula.
References: DELCOURT, R. (2017). Revised morphology of Pycnonemosaurus nevesi Kellner & Campos, 2002 (Theropoda: Abelisauridae) and its phylogenetic relationships.
